Advantages
- The Moto Guzzi California Stone Touring 2003 has a unique and stylish design that stands out from other touring motorcycles.
- It is equipped with a reliable and durable 1064cc V-twin engine that provides smooth and powerful performance for long-distance rides.
- The comfortable seating position and spacious saddlebags make it ideal for extended trips, offering both rider and passenger a comfortable experience.
- The bike features a windshield and fairing that provide excellent wind protection, enhancing rider comfort and reducing fatigue during long rides.
- Moto Guzzi motorcycles are known for their Italian craftsmanship and build quality, ensuring that the California Stone Touring 2003 is a reliable and long-lasting machine.
Disadvantages
- Limited aftermarket customization options compared to other brands.
- Relatively low horsepower and torque output for a touring motorcycle of its size.
- Older design and technology compared to more modern touring bikes in its class.
- Potential for higher maintenance costs due to the complexity of the Moto Guzzi engine.
- Resale value may not be as strong as other popular touring motorcycle brands.
